A LIBRARIAN’S ORIENTATION

What this book explores

A biblical account of shalom that connects personal faith with racial, economic, gender, and ecological repair.

EDITORIAL NOTE

Why it’s in the Library

It helps travelers see why personal reconciliation and public justice need not compete inside Christian faith. The book expands the scale of good news while retaining a recognizable biblical center.

Good starting place if…

The gospel you inherited focused mainly on individual salvation and you want a biblical account that also includes relationships, communities, systems, and creation.

Know before you begin…

Harper writes from Christian commitment and develops shalom as a wide theological frame for racial, economic, gender, and ecological repair. Readers should distinguish this constructive synthesis from a complete treatment of every issue it gathers.
